Position Overview

Are you looking to jumpstart your Administrative career in a social services environment? Then you have come to the right place! Here at S:US we offer stability, longevity and growth

The Administrative Assistant will be the first point of contact/face/front line of our program. In addition to clerical duties you will be called upon to engage and assist with program participants/individuals we serve. As a member of S:US you are committed to acting with integrity, as demonstrated by treating people consistently, honestly and fairly to help them achieve their own goals and the goals of the agency.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Perform general clerical duties including but not limited to photocopying, faxing, mailing, filing and arranging for deliveries
  • Exercise discretion in handling sensitive information as required by HIPPA and Agency guidelines
  • Handle all internal and external communications using phone, email, and written.
  • Handle phone system with multiple lines
  • Coordinate with internal and external stakeholders including staff, clients, visitors, and vendors
  • Arrange, schedule and coordinate office calendar
  • Prepare and edit communications, presentations and other documents
  • Database management including but not limited to data entry into Excel and Electronic Health Records (EHR) systems
  • File and retrieve documents and reference materials
  • Provides timely, accurate and clear documentation according to established policies and procedures
  • Handles completing demands by responding effectively to challenges, deadlines, and emergencies
  • Responds to consumer needs promptly, accurately and with courtesy and respect
  • Represents the organization in a positive and appropriate manner to outside resources
  • Supports the mission and values of SUS and draws attention to behavior that undermines group effectiveness or is inconsistent with core values
  • Additional duties as assigned
Qualifications
  • REQUIRED E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E

    • HSD or equivalent required
    • A minimum of one-year experience in an administrative setting
    • Some knowledge/experience working in the social service or related field is preferred
    • Computer literate in Microsoft suite, skill sets in Word, Excel, and Outlook

    P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S & SKILLS

    • College or continuing education preferred
    • Bilingual English/Spanish speaking preferred
